4.3 Fitting the filter
1.
Refit the filter (18) and the frame (17) on the tank cover (7).
2.
Then, close the cover (7).
Storage
-
Keep the tool in a cool, dry place and out of reach of children.
-
Empty the dust collection tank before storing the tool.

-
The specified total vibration value and the specified noise emission value have been
measured according to a standardised test method and can be used to compare one power
tool with another.
-
The specified total vibration value and the specified noise emission value can also be used
for a provisional assessment of the load.
Technical specifications may change without prior notification to improve product quality.
